Opportunities have arisen for a part-time Healthcare Science Assistants (29.75 hours per week) to join the Biochemistry team in support of the analytical laboratory service at the Royal Lancaster Infirmary, University Hospitals of Morecambe Bay NHS Foundation Trust
These are interesting and challenging positions which would ideally suit someone with previous Pathology laboratory experience who is able to work under pressure to extremely high standards.
Based in the Biochemistry section, you will be joining a busy team providing an essential service for patients in the North Lancashire and South Cumbria area, and also further afield.
The successful applicant will work a regular rota of 2 days on, 2 days off, including Saturdays and Sundays. Standard agenda for change pay enhancements will be applicable to weekend shifts worked.
Shifts will start at 08:45 and will finish at 17:45 if a 30 minute unpaid break is taken, or 18:15 if a 60 minute unpaid break is taken
We operate from three main hospitals - Furness General Hospital (FGH) in Barrow, the Royal Lancaster Infirmary (RLI), and Westmorland General Hospital (WGH) in Kendal, as well as a number of community health care premises including Millom Hospital and GP Practice, Queen Victoria Hospital in Morecambe, and Ulverston Community Health Centre.
FGH and the RLI have a range of General Hospital services, with full Emergency Departments, Critical/Coronary Care units and various Consultant-led services.
WGH provides a range of General Hospital services, together with an Urgent Treatment Centre, that can help with a range of non-life threatening conditions such as broken bones and minor illnesses.
All three main hospitals provide a range of planned care including outpatients, diagnostics, therapies, day case and inpatient surgery. In addition, a range of local outreach services and diagnostics are provided from community facilities across Morecambe Bay.
